Sorrento Coast and Capri Island Boat Tour from Naples
Sail the mythical waters of the Tyrrhenian Sea aboard a private-style boat with just 12 guests.
This Capri island boat tour from Naples takes you along the legendary Sorrento coastline and around the full perimeter of Capri, reaching sea caves and rock formations that are completely inaccessible by land. With a maximum of 12 passengers, this is a genuinely intimate way to experience one of Italy's most celebrated destinations.
Departing from Naples, the route follows the Sorrento coast, passing the ancient fishing harbor of Marina Grande and the storied ruins of the Baths of Queen Giovanna — a natural sea pool carved into the cliffs that featured in a 1953 Italian film. The journey itself is part of the experience, with open water views and coastal drama unfolding at every turn.
Once the boat reaches Capri, a full circumnavigation of the island reveals landmarks including the Natural Arch, the Marvelous Cave, the White Cave, the Green Cave, and the iconic Faraglioni rock stacks rising from the sea. Free time ashore allows guests to walk the island's center, visit Piazza Umberto I, and explore Via Camerelle before the return sail to the mainland.

Itinerary
Board the modern 12-passenger boat at Naples and set out onto the Tyrrhenian Sea toward the Sorrento Peninsula. The coastline opens up quickly, offering views of cliffs and hillside villages from the water.
Sailing along the Sorrento coast, the guide points out Marina Grande, a well-preserved ancient fishing harbor, and the ruins of the Baths of Queen Giovanna, a Roman villa site with a natural seawater pool. This stretch of coastline featured in classic Italian cinema and remains largely unchanged.
The boat reaches Capri and begins a full circuit of the island, passing the Natural Arch, three named sea caves, and the Faraglioni Rocks. The route covers sections of the coastline that visitors on foot or public ferries never see.
Guests disembark for a period of free exploration in the island center. Recommended stops include Piazza Umberto I — the island's social hub — and the Faraglioni belvedere viewpoint reached via Via Camerelle.
The boat departs Capri and sails back toward Piano di Sorrento, retracing the coastal route with different light and perspective on the return leg. The full journey concludes back at the Naples departure point.
